which process would be used to move glucose into a cell when its already more concentrated inside the cell?
facilitated diffusion
simple diffusion
active transport
osmosis
Brief Explanations
Facilitated diffusion and simple diffusion move substances from high to low concentration. Osmosis is the movement of water. Active transport moves substances against the concentration gradient (from low to high concentration), which is needed to move glucose into a cell when it's already more concentrated inside.
